5:30 p.m. Power Restoration Update

Our crews continue to battle this winter storm. We are now down to 955 members out, the majority of which are in Big Canoe. The challenging situation at Big Canoe has been a tough one, involving an underground line on the side of a bridge, the line in conduit, and any water in the conduit pipe frozen solid. Digging a new line into ground that has been frozen for two days in sub zero wind chill temps has been time intensive. These are just some of the many challenges are crews are facing.
